Registered Nurse (RN) Med Surg General Surgical Dept Bring your passion to Texas Health where we are Better+Together Work location\: Texas Health Fort Worth, 1301 Pennsylvania Ave, Fort Worth, TX 76104 Work hours \: Part Time 7p-7a - Rotating Weekends/Holidays Department highlights: · Self-Scheduling that helps with work/life balance as well as opportunities for educational and career growth · Robust Unit Based Council (UBC) and engaged leadership team · 36 bed unit · The General Surgical Nurse provides care to a wide variety of post op patients including\: complex gastro-intestinal and abdominal surgeries and plastics related wound care cases requiring ostomy, drain and wound vac management. · MAGNET facility · Level I Trauma Center Here’s What You Need · Associate Degree in Nursing or Diploma in Nursing required · BSN preferred · Current RN licensure or compact licensure recognized by the Texas Board of Nursing upon hire required · BCLS – prior to providing independent patient care and maintained quarterly required · CPI – Crisis Prevention Intervention Training – within 90 days of hire · 1-year experience as a registered nurse or the completion of an RN Residency program · 2+ years med surg experience as an RN in acute care setting preferred. What You Will Do Delivers care to patients utilizing the Nursing Process · Assesses the patient · Plans the care of the patient · Intervenes as appropriate · Evaluates the effectiveness of interventions · Incorporates age specific safety/infection control measures into patient care. · Initiates action to meet patient and/or significant others need for information · Maintains continuity of patient care inter-shift, inter-hospital, and while expediting out of hospital transfers.
